Why don't larger video files show up on my pc in explorer/thispc/ipad when transferring from my ipad Air 2 via apple usb cable to windows pc?


I've read many threads regarding this old question and have not come up with a solution/answer. I don't want to use wifi on the pc such as is required with shareit and other software type solutions. I've read that you can change the file extension to.mov, or use ITunes which I've read is a huge file install, lethargically slow and rated very poorly...


However I'm wondering that since my smaller videos and all my photos can be transferred via usb is there a simple way to get the larger videos to show up in "internal storage" DCIM - 100Apple so they can just as easily be transferred like the smaller vids and pics?

Hello,


It sounds like iCloud Photo Library is enabled. This will restrict iPad’s ability for another computer to import its photos over a USB lead. You may find it easier to setup a Windows network file share and connect your iPad to it which would let you transfer the video wirelessly.

Thank You zmclearan for your response...


I have been able to transfer via USB up to 3.54GB Video files successfully. Regarding your comment on the iCloud Photo Library possibly being enabled... It is not. ICloud Photos is off and looking at my ICloud account I don't have any Photos Stored.


I don't want to have my PC set up for wireless transfer in any way so do you have any idea why my larger videos don't show up but all my pics and videos under 3.5GB do?
